Diphenyl-(2-trifluoromethyl)phosphine oxide was metalated next to the diphenylphosphinoyl group with LITMP. Upon iodination and Ullmann coupling, the corresponding 3,3'-disubstituted bis(phosphine oxide) was obtained. When phenyllithium was used as metalating agent, aryl/phenyl group exchange occurred. The torsional barrier for the planarization of the biaryl moiety was equal to 22 ± 1 kcal/mol.
